Basketball ties rescheduled

Published September 10, 2019

KARACHI: Due to Ashura days, the KBBA has rescheduled the semi-finals and final of the Inverex Trophy Invitational Basketball Tournament.

The final of the event, being organised by Nasir Academy in collaboration with PSWA, will now be played on Sept 13 after Ashura at Abdul Nasir Basketball court, Arambagh.

The first semi-final will be held between Karachi Basketball Club and Falcon Club on Sept 11 while the other last-four match will be staged between Omega Club and One Unit on Sept 12.Chairman DMC South Malik Fayyaz Awan will be the chief guest.
